L-Dopa-2,5,6-d3 [3-(3,4-dihydroxyphenyl-2,5,6-d3)-L-alanine]

Description:
L-Dopa-2,5,6-d3, also known as 3-(3,4-dihydroxyphenyl-2,5,6-d3)-L-alanine, is a deuterated form of L-Dopa, an amino acid that serves as a precursor to neurotransmitters such as dopamine. This compound is characterized by the presence of deuterium isotopes at specific positions on the carbon backbone, which can be useful in research applications, particularly in metabolic studies and tracing experiments. L-Dopa is primarily utilized in the treatment of Parkinson's disease and is known for its ability to cross the blood-brain barrier, where it is converted to dopamine. The deuterated version may exhibit altered pharmacokinetics or metabolic pathways compared to its non-deuterated counterpart, making it valuable for scientific investigations. In terms of physical properties, L-Dopa-2,5,6-d3 is typically a white to off-white crystalline powder, soluble in water, and has a specific melting point range. Its chemical structure includes hydroxyl groups that contribute to its reactivity and biological activity.
